The NATO Secretary General Jens Stoltenberg called the senseless shooting in Munich.

“My thoughts about those who have suffered from the senseless shooting in Munich and also with the people of Germany, in sorrow and solidarity”, – wrote the NATO Secretary General in his microblog on Twitter.
Recall that on Friday unknown persons opened fire at a shopping Mall in Munich. 10 people were killed, including the alleged shooter. The police determined that the shooting was arranged by 18-year-old native of Iran with German and Iranian citizenship. He acted alone. According to the preliminary version, the shooter killed himself.

However, media reported that the Munich shooter, used the social network Facebook the girl’s name to lure their future victims in the Mall.
